/** * htmlInitAutoClose: * * Initialize the htmlStartCloseIndex for fast lookup of closing tags names. * */voidhtmlInitAutoClose(void) { int index, i = 0; if (htmlStartCloseIndexinitialized) return; for (index = 0;index < 100;index ++) htmlStartCloseIndex[index] = NULL; index = 0; while ((htmlStartClose[i] != NULL) && (index < 100 - 1)) { htmlStartCloseIndex[index++] = &htmlStartClose[i]; while (htmlStartClose[i] != NULL) i++; i++; }}/** * htmlTagLookup: * @tag: The tag name * * Lookup the HTML tag in the ElementTable * * Returns the related htmlElemDescPtr or NULL if not found. */htmlElemDescPtrhtmlTagLookup(const xmlChar *tag) { int i = 0; for (i = 0; i < (sizeof(html40ElementTable) / sizeof(html40ElementTable[0]));i++) { if (!xmlStrcmp(tag, BAD_CAST html40ElementTable[i].name)) return(&html40ElementTable[i]); } return(NULL);}/** * htmlCheckAutoClose: * @new: The new tag name * @old: The old tag name * * Checks wether the new tag is one of the registered valid tags for closing old. * Initialize the htmlStartCloseIndex for fast lookup of closing tags names. * * Returns 0 if no, 1 if yes. */inthtmlCheckAutoClose(const xmlChar *new, const xmlChar *old) { int i, index; char **close; if (htmlStartCloseIndexinitialized == 0) htmlInitAutoClose(); /* inefficient, but not a big deal */ for (index = 0; index < 100;index++) { close = htmlStartCloseIndex[index]; if (close == NULL) return(0); if (!xmlStrcmp(BAD_CAST *close, new)) break; } i = close - htmlStartClose; i++; while (htmlStartClose[i] != NULL) { if (!xmlStrcmp(BAD_CAST htmlStartClose[i], old)) { return(1); } i++; } return(0);}/** * htmlAutoClose: * @ctxt: an HTML parser context * @new: The new tag name * * The HTmL DtD allows a tag to implicitely close other tags. * The list is kept in htmlStartClose array. This function is * called when a new tag has been detected and generates the * appropriates closes if possible/needed. */voidhtmlAutoClose(htmlParserCtxtPtr ctxt, const xmlChar *new) { xmlChar *oldname; while ((ctxt->name != NULL) && (htmlCheckAutoClose(new, ctxt->name))) {#ifdef DEBUG fprintf(stderr,"htmlAutoClose: %s closes %s\n", new, ctxt->name);#endif if ((ctxt->sax != NULL) && (ctxt->sax->endElement != NULL)) ctxt->sax->endElement(ctxt->userData, ctxt->name); oldname = htmlnamePop(ctxt); if (oldname != NULL) {#ifdef DEBUG fprintf(stderr,"htmlAutoClose: popped %s\n", oldname);#endif xmlFree(oldname); } }}/** * htmlAutoCloseTag: * @doc: the HTML document * @name: The tag name * @elem: the HTML element * * The HTmL DtD allows a tag to implicitely close other tags. * The list is kept in htmlStartClose array. This function checks * if the element or one of it's children would autoclose the * given tag. * * Returns 1 if autoclose, 0 otherwise */inthtmlAutoCloseTag(htmlDocPtr doc, const xmlChar *name, htmlNodePtr elem) { htmlNodePtr child; if (elem == NULL) return(1); if (!xmlStrcmp(name, elem->name)) return(0); if (htmlCheckAutoClose(elem->name, name)) return(1); child = elem->children; while (child != NULL) { if (htmlAutoCloseTag(doc, name, child)) return(1); child = child->next; } return(0);}/** * htmlIsAutoClosed: * @doc: the HTML document * @elem: the HTML element * * The HTmL DtD allows a tag to implicitely close other tags. * The list is kept in htmlStartClose array. This function checks * if a tag is autoclosed by one of it's child * * Returns 1 if autoclosed, 0 otherwise */inthtmlIsAutoClosed(htmlDocPtr doc, htmlNodePtr elem) { htmlNodePtr child; if (elem == NULL) return(1); child = elem->children; while (child != NULL) { if (htmlAutoCloseTag(doc, elem->name, child)) return(1); child = child->next; } return(0);}/** * htmlAutoCloseOnClose: * @ctxt: an HTML parser context * @new: The new tag name * * The HTmL DtD allows an ending tag to implicitely close other tags. */voidhtmlAutoCloseOnClose(htmlParserCtxtPtr ctxt, const xmlChar *new) { htmlElemDescPtr info; xmlChar *oldname; int i;#ifdef DEBUG fprintf(stderr,"Close of %s stack: %d elements\n", new, ctxt->nameNr); for (i = 0;i < ctxt->nameNr;i++) fprintf(stderr,"%d : %s\n", i, ctxt->nameTab[i]);#endif for (i = (ctxt->nameNr - 1);i >= 0;i--) { if (!xmlStrcmp(new, ctxt->nameTab[i])) break; } if (i < 0) return; while (xmlStrcmp(new, ctxt->name)) { info = htmlTagLookup(ctxt->name); if ((info == NULL) || (info->endTag == 1)) {#ifdef DEBUG fprintf(stderr,"htmlAutoCloseOnClose: %s closes %s\n", new, ctxt->name);#endif } else { if ((ctxt->sax != NULL) && (ctxt->sax->error != NULL)) ctxt->sax->error(ctxt->userData, "Opening and ending tag mismatch: %s and %s\n", new, ctxt->name); ctxt->wellFormed = 0; } if ((ctxt->sax != NULL) && (ctxt->sax->endElement != NULL)) ctxt->sax->endElement(ctxt->userData, ctxt->name); oldname = htmlnamePop(ctxt); if (oldname != NULL) {#ifdef DEBUG fprintf(stderr,"htmlAutoCloseOnClose: popped %s\n", oldname);#endif xmlFree(oldname); } }}/************************************************************************ * * * The list of HTML predefined entities * * *
